## Ownership

The checkout load tests for Cartwheel run nightly against the Brindlemoor staging cluster. If a run fails or thresholds drift, do not silence the job; capture the report artifact first. Config lives in `loadtest/checkout.yaml`. Escalations during on-call go directly to the person responsible, named below.

approver of tawip-bagap = Holdor Silath

**Handover: TilePuller prefetcher (from Osric to whoever inherits this)**

Quick brain dump before I roll off. The prefetcher guesses which map tiles to warm based on pan velocity — the heuristic lives in `predictor.go` and is touchier than it looks. Don't raise the lookahead past 3 or the Dunmere cache evicts everything useful. Tuning notes, known quirks, and the benchmark harness are all on the internal page below.

operations page: https://confluence.lumicsys.internal/projects/display/projects/display

## Onboarding: BranchSweep review notes

For the security review of BranchSweep, our stale-branch cleanup bot at Tovelin Systems: the bot runs hourly, lists branches untouched for 90+ days, opens a deletion proposal, and only deletes after two maintainer approvals. It never touches protected branches, and all actions are logged to the audit sink with actor attribution. It authenticates to the repo host as a dedicated machine account with scoped permissions, nothing broader. That account's token is defined in the env file on the line below.

vault entry, fadup-tagag: RELAY_SECRET8=2fd92179

**Capacity note: Routefox driver-assignment heuristic**

Plugin authors should be aware that the Routefox assignment heuristic caps candidate drivers per request to bound matching latency. Exceeding these bounds in a custom scorer will cause silent truncation of the candidate set, which skews results under load. Please validate plugins against the limits below before release. Current production constants:

limits module of fajep-yagug:
QUOTAS = {
    "noveth": 193,
    "briix": 669,
    "gilok": 756,
    "tamvan": 569,
    "kasox": 545,
    "soriel": 1015,
    "gorius": 740,
}